Destination Flavour | Episode guide

Destination Flavour takes to the road with a clear aim and a firm promise: to meet the people behind Australia’s finest food. From top-line chefs and providores to primary producers, we’ve mustered the best of the best to find out how they do it, why they do it, and what inspires them.
